Brooke Hughes, ATC
Biography
Brooke has been a certified athletic trainer for Columbus Community Hospital since 2014. Her athletic training services take her to Columbus High School and Columbus Middle School.
She is a 2008 graduate of Columbus Lakeview High School and continued her education at the University of Nebraska Omaha. She graduated in 2011 with a bachelor’s degree in physical education and an athletic training concentration.
Brooke has served as a member and chair for several committees within the Nebraska State Athletic Trainers Association (NSATA). She currently serves as the Mid-American Athletic Trainers Association (MAATA) Connection and Engagement chair and as an advisory member to the MAATA Board of Directors. She is the MAATA representative for the National Athletic Trainers Association Connection and Engagement Committee, and she was the 2021 George F. Sullivan NSATA Athletic Trainer of the Year Award winner.
